Summary

Colin Cowherd talks about the struggling Eagles offense and why most of the blame is landing at QB Jalen Hurts’ feet. He discusses Bears QB Caleb Williams' low completion percentage and explains why this is not a long-term concern for Chicago as they prepare for a push to the playoffs. Plus, college football analyst Josh Pate joins the show breaking down Notre Dame’s exclusion from the College Football Playoff and why Indiana is a real championship contender with QB Fernando Mendoza
